## CI Troubleshooting: Intermittent Websocket Reconnect Failures

For the security review of the Larkspan gateway: the flaky CI job stems from the reconnect handler reusing a stale session nonce after the test harness forcibly drops the socket. The server correctly rejects the replayed nonce, but the client retried with exponential backoff until the job timed out, masking the root cause. The fix regenerates the nonce on every reconnect attempt and asserts rejection of reuse. The patched pipeline run's trace token appears below for verification.

build token for tajeg-bajep: htk14_409ba9df6b8acb

The waveform preview in Clipforge renders from a downsampled peak file rather than the raw audio, generated at upload time by the Brindle worker pool. This keeps scrubbing responsive even on hour-long sessions, at the cost of a few seconds of preprocessing. For the release, we froze the downsampling parameters after testing against Orla's podcast corpus — changing them invalidates every cached peak file. The shipped constants are these.

limits module of fafog-tawef:
CAPS = {
    "belath": 369,
    "queneth": 818,
    "ralwyn": 169,
    "goriel": 1004,
    "novvan": 808,
}

- [ ] Confirm batch email digest scheduling for the Larkspur key ceremony. Digests must be paused during the signing window so partial attestations don't leak into the Tuesday summary, then resumed once the quorum confirms. Marnie from the Ops pod owns the toggle in Driftmail. Before pausing, unlock the scheduler vault using the recovery passphrase noted below.

unlock words, bafof-kawef: soreth-nordor-belwyn-gorvan-julael-belys